About Carlos Madeira

Carlos Madeira is a scholar working on Accounting, Finance and Economics and Econometrics, having authored 45 papers that have together received 252 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Financial Literacy, Pension, Retirement Analysis (21 papers), Housing Market and Economics (11 papers) and Retirement, Disability, and Employment (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Accounting (104 citations), General Economics, Econometrics and Finance (53 citations) and Economics and Econometrics (148 citations). Carlos Madeira has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Mexico. Frequent co-authors include Basit Zafar, Elías Albagli, Matı́as Tapia and Facundo Luna.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and The Review of Economics and Statistics.
